Block heaters and coolers use interchangeable, modular blocks for housing tubes, vials, reaction vessels, and other laboratory containers. Both analogue and digital models offer repeatable results and temperature stability. An array of blocks can be purchased separately as well to meet specific needs. Shaking heaters and coolers completely mix samples at a designated temperature for homogenous blends. Sample concentrators feature quick sample evaporation when used with block heaters.
